Traffic Collision Disrupts Morning Commute in Upland

Upland, May 7, 2025 -

A traffic collision on North Mountain Avenue in Upland, CA, caused significant disruptions to the morning commute today. The incident involved one vehicle, a white sedan, which rolled over and came to rest off the side of the roadway. Emergency units quickly responded to the scene to manage traffic and ensure safety.

As a result of the collision, several lanes were closed, leading to delays and congestion for drivers in the area. The vehicle was reported to be operational but required towing services due to its position. Tire marks were visible on the roadway, indicating the vehicle had rolled over multiple times.

Traffic management crews worked diligently to control the flow of vehicles around the incident site, helping to alleviate some of the backup. Motorists traveling along North Mountain Avenue should expect delays and are advised to seek alternate routes if possible to avoid the affected area.

By mid-morning, tow services were on-site to remove the vehicle, and emergency responders continued to manage the situation.
